  4. Indian OceanWhere are we now? • All countries of the Indian Ocean participate • Interim Tsunami Advisory Information from centers in Hawaii and Tokyo • National 24/7 Tsunami Focal Point • Governance – UN/IOC through Intergovernmental Group (ICG/IOTWS)

  5. What is the System? The system must be: • Based on open and free data and information exchange • Based on international and multilateral cooperation • Effective utilization of existing infrastructure; seismic, sea level, communication

What we need for Tsunami Warning Occurrence of Earthquake Generation of Tsunami Components of tsunami warning system Detection of Seismic Wave Network of seismographs Real time data transmission Determination of Magnitude and Hypocenter Real time data processing system Evaluation of Tsunami Criteria for Tsunami grade Issuance of Tsunami Warning Communication facility to disseminate Tsunami Warning Detection of Tsunami Network of tide gauge to monitor tsunami Issuance of Tsunami Information Re-evaluation of Tsunami

  9. June 2005: IOC General Assembly decided resolutions on the establishment of a global and three regional Intergovernmental Coordination Groups on TEWS for -the Indian Ocean (ICG/IOTWS) - the Caribbean (ICG/CARTWS) - the NE Atlantic and Med (ICG/NEAMTWS)

  12. WG1/ICG/PTWS • Infrastructure of Seismic Network cooperation CTBTO, FDSN (real time) • Filling in the network gaps local tsunami/national system • New technologies for tsunami warning GPS, deep sea observation • Sharing operational techniques develop real-time operational system

  13. Next-Generation--Tsunami Warning System-- • Real time GPS processing system • Enhancement of real time analyzing system • Real time tsunami numerical modeling Strengthen cooperation between science communities and tsunami warning centers
